#473bb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#473bbc is composed of 27.8% red, 23.1%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 68.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#473bbc color hex could be obtained by blending #8e76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#473bb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#473bbc has RGB values of R:71, G:59,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 4668348.

Shades and Tints of #473bb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030309 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#473bbc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757483 is the less saturated color, while #1902f5 is the most saturated one.
